Anxiety 1 Anxiety Anxiety is a state of fear and nervousness , alerting you to danger Anxiety can sometimes get things done , and sometimes it cannot be controlled and can disrupt your life . A person can get anxious on many things like fear of exams , break-up of a relationship , a recent fight worried or scared of things around . Every person experiences anxiety in their life , but sometimes they do not know how to get rid of it Anxieties are helpful as they help us to face challenges The symptoms of anxiety are

: Chest pain , feeling sick , dry mouth stomach discomfort , fear of losing control , shortness of breath dizziness , feeling tired , not able to relax . An anxiety attack is not life-threatening . Because of anxiety a person can experience mental problems and can also get addicted to alcohol

Phobias : When a person has the fear of a particular situation to be faced and gets self-conscious about that . Social phobia is one of the most common , but complex , phobias . In social phobia a person experiences anxiety while talking to new people as they are afraid , what they might think about them . Sometimes a person experiences severe anxiety while speaking or performing in public . They feel extremely nervous and cannot perform these activities
Obsessive-compulsive dis (OCD : A person suffering from OCD experiences anxiety when some images or some thoughts disturb the person which he cannot control , and thus he gets obsessed with it . For example sleeping for long hours gets them obsessed with sleep
Generalised anxiety dis (GAD : When a person gets worried about things that might go wrong , things like health , money , family , work etc They are prone to suffering from generalised anxiety dis

Post Traumatic Stress Dis (PSTD : People experience this , when they come across terrifying events such as accidents , sexual abuse , murder etc . They have nightmares of these incidents that they come across and get upset about it . This may lead to problems in relationships , divorce or loss of job
